21xrx.com
2024-11-22 02:35:03 Friday
登录
文章检索 我的文章 写文章
使用Nano编写OpenCV程序的指南
2023-08-16 21:02:36 深夜i     --     --
Nano OpenCV 编写指南 程序 使用

OpenCV(开源计算机视觉库)是一个用于图像处理和计算机视觉任务的开源库。它提供了许多功能强大的图像处理和计算机视觉算法,可用于各种应用程序,如人脸识别、目标检测和图像分类。

对于想要使用OpenCV编写程序的人来说,一个可靠的文本编辑器是必不可少的。Nano是一个简单易用的文本编辑器,是Linux和UNIX系统中的一部分。它几乎可以用于任何任务,并且适合初学者学习和使用OpenCV。

使用Nano编写OpenCV程序的第一步是确保已经安装了OpenCV库。要安装OpenCV,在Linux和UNIX系统上,可以使用包管理器(如apt或yum)来安装。在Windows系统上,可以从OpenCV的官方网站下载并安装其最新版本。

安装完成后,打开Nano编辑器,并创建一个新文件。在文件中,首先需要包含OpenCV库的头文件。例如,对于C++程序,可以使用以下命令:


#include <opencv2/opencv.hpp>

在头文件之后,还需要在程序中初始化OpenCV库。通常,这可以通过在main函数开始时调用`cv::initModule_nonfree()`来完成。例如:


int main() {

  cv::initModule_nonfree();

  // 继续编写你的代码

}

接下来,你可以开始编写使用OpenCV库的代码了。Nano提供了许多快捷键和命令,可以帮助你更轻松地编辑和组织代码。你可以使用Ctrl+C来复制选定的文本,使用Ctrl+X来剪切选定的文本,使用Ctrl+V来粘贴已复制或剪切的文本。

如果你需要在代码中插入注释,可以使用'#'符号。注释可帮助你解释代码的功能和目的,并且对于他人来说也很有用。

在编写代码的过程中,你可能需要引用OpenCV库的各种函数和类。Nano提供了自动完成的功能,可以帮助你快速找到所需的函数或类。当你键入代码时,Nano将自动显示与输入相匹配的选项。

编写完成后,你可以使用Ctrl+O来保存代码,并使用Ctrl+X来退出Nano编辑器。然后,你可以使用编译器将代码编译成可执行文件,并运行该程序。

总而言之,使用Nano编辑器编写OpenCV程序是一项相对简单的任务。通过遵循上述指南并充分利用Nano的特性和功能,你可以轻松地编写和管理OpenCV代码,并实现各种图像处理和计算机视觉任务。无论你是初学者还是有经验的开发人员,Nano都是一个非常有用的工具。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复